There was something going on in the plaza which had everyone's attention, and I decided to check it out. There was a small army of hooded people standing behind a man wearing a brown cloak. The man introduced himself as Ghetsis, representing Team Plasma, and he wanted to talk about Pokemon liberation.

Ghetsis spoke of the relationship between humans and Pokemon, and said that how we viewed Pokemon as partners that have come together for a mutually beneficial relationship was really a lie. He believed we humans were the only ones to benefit, spouting orders while our "partners" did all the fighting and work. Ghetsis spoke of how Pokemon were beings of unknown potential who we needed to learn from, and said our responsibility to our Pokemon was liberation.

Ghetsis believed that we needed to free our Pokemon, and only by doing so would humans and Pokemon truly be equals. The crowd was shocked by this speech, being told ideas they had never considered before, and it sounded odd to me as well. I had only ever imagined my Pokemon as friends and partners, never as slaves, and while Samuel may have ignored orders early because of disrespect, I had no problems with any of them.

Ghetsis hoped that everyone would consider the relationship between people and Pokemon, and the correct way to proceed. After they all left, people started talking among themselves, about how to proceed. One young man thought liberation was impossible, and I wasn't sure myself.
